cacophony
Overview of noun cacophony
The noun cacophony has 2 senses (no senses from tagged texts)
1. blare, blaring, cacophony, clamor, din -- (a loud harsh or strident noise)
2. cacophony -- (loud confusing disagreeable sounds)
